It differs from ship to ship. It is sometimes good and sometimes terrible. It was really bad on one ship and we asked the beverage manager if we could have something else. He told our waiter to bring us another wine and it was much better. Our waiter then served us that wine the rest of the cruise.

Uncle-B is correct. Not sure which red you did not like last year but we had a classic package last year on a B2B on Constellation. There were about 5 choices on the first cruise and 4 on the second (2 being different). With a few exceptions, wines change greatly from year to year in both quality and availability. Also a small tip to the sommelier early in the cruise usually results in a greatly expanded selection being offered. We usually had no idea what was being poured except for the varietal. Am sure many were above the $9 a glass limit.

Can anyone tell me what the Captain's Club cocktail hour is. Is it a daily happy hour or a Welcome Back type one night event?

 

The cocktail (2) hrs are for Elite and above and is held nightly between 5-7pm.

Depending how many Elites are on board, they may give out vouchers, which can be used in most bars.
